Output ecb59faf7f101621d023ba02fb5edc894ad87aab9f374f0803a3636c7d004e59:21

value
649864
script pubkey
OP_0 OP_PUSHBYTES_20 17658646d0a6739c03789d8ac8b711b09640238d
address
bc1qzajcv3ks5eeecqmcnk9v3dc3kztyqgud73qevw
transaction
ecb59faf7f101621d023ba02fb5edc894ad87aab9f374f0803a3636c7d004e59